Here is a list of some events happened on October 15. For full list please click on the link above.
| Date | Event |
|---|---|
| 1923 | The German Rentenmark is introduced in Germany to counter hyperinflation in the Weimar Republic. |
| 2016 | One hundred and ninety-seven nations amend the Montreal Protocol to include a phase-out of hydrofluorocarbons. |
| 1939 | The New York Municipal Airport (later renamed LaGuardia Airport) is dedicated. |
| 1928 | The airship Graf Zeppelin completes its first trans-Atlantic flight, landing at Lakehurst, New Jersey, United States. |
| 1994 | The United States, under the Clinton administration, returns Haiti's first democratically elected president, Jean-Bertrand Aristide, to the island. |
| 1965 | Vietnam War: A draft card is burned during an anti-war rally by the Catholic Worker Movement, resulting in the first arrest under a new law. |
| 2008 | The Dow Jones Industrial Average closes down 733.08 points, or 7.87%, the second worst percentage drop in the Dow's history. |
| 1954 | Hurricane Hazel devastates the eastern seaboard of North America, killing 95 and causing massive floods as far north as Toronto. |
| 1987 | Aero Trasporti Italiani Flight 460 crashes near Conca di Crezzo, Italy, killing all 37 people on board. |
| 1582 | Adoption of the Gregorian calendar begins, eventually leading to near-universal adoption. |
